Question:
Hello! I purchased a Thule Roadway 912 back in 2008-ish. It has served me well... but I got a new car. My new car has a 1/4-inch receiver, but the M12 12X40mm bolt for securing the rack into the receiver isnt long enough to fit all the way through. So, the hitch wobbles in the receiver. Can you recommend a specific kind of bolt, something longer? Should I just go to my local hardware store? Also: the cradle pads and straps dont seem as soft as they used to be... What newer model cradle could I use to replace the old ones... Would the part number 853-7887 fit on the Thule Roadway 912? or is there a way to soften up the cradle and strap with something like Armor All? Thanks!!
asked by: Ray D
Expert Reply:
We still have parts for the Thule Roadway # TH912XTR. To secure your bike rack in your receiver, you will want the Thule Snug Tite Hitch Lock and Anti-Rattle Device # THSTL2 for a locking option or just the replacement pin # 853-5917.
For your cradles, I recommend the Replacement Stay-Put Cradle for Thule Roadway Bike Carriers # 853-7887 you mentioned and the Replacement Anti-Sway Cage # 853-7758. These cradles will fit the arms of your old bike carrier. If you want replacement straps, I recommend # 852-3006-001. There really isn't a good way to soften up the old cradle and straps as they have just been in UV rays and other weather for years.
